This is an ambitious ask. At €3,995, it sits well above the current used asking-price cluster for comparable listings: the median is €3,035, with the 25th percentile at €3,027 and the 75th at €3,286, so this is roughly €700 over the upper end of the typical range. That doesn’t make it impossible, but it does mean the seller is pricing in a premium that needs to be justified by exceptional condition, provenance, or extras.
Klimo’s gear has a strong reputation for refined, authoritative sound and a very “serious hi-fi” presentation, so if this one is genuinely clean and fully serviced, it could still be a worthwhile buy for the right system. I’d want to see proof of condition, any maintenance history, and whether it’s complete with original packaging or documentation. At this level, those details matter a lot more than they do on a cheaper amp.

Klimo traces its roots to Italy, where electronic engineer and musicologist Dusan Klimo founded the company in the mid-1970s. His passion for vacuum tubes sparked early innovations, including a tuner in 1975 and the Merlin preamplifier—the first valve-based electronics from the brand, renowned for their luxurious chassis and evocative Celtic naming. By 1993, a revitalized team under Klimo's leadership expanded ambitions beyond individual components toward complete music systems, cementing the brand's heritage in artisanal valve amplification.
The company specializes in high-end valve electronics, with a core focus on preamplifiers like the Merlino Gold dual-mono model and powerful push-pull power amplifiers featuring tubes such as EL34 and KT90. Klimo systems often integrate turntables, like the TAFELRUNDE, and have been paired with elite speakers in show demonstrations, emphasizing refined, accurate sound reproduction over mass production.
Positioned as a niche boutique in the high-end hi-fi market, Klimo commands respect among audiophiles for its muscular yet elegant tube sound—precise, refined, and musically engaging. Showcased at events like High End Munich and praised in international reviews, it appeals to discerning buyers seeking authentic Italian valve craftsmanship rather than mainstream accessibility.
